IE gets its dropdown list from the file association list in Windows. If you are running Windows XP or Windows 2000 open my Computer and from the Tools menu select Folder Options, third tab is File Types, under "Registered File Types" scroll down until you get to htm or html and click the Advanced button. Add the programs you want to use to the list. In mine it says Edit with Dreamweaver MX 2004, Edit With Homesite, etc.
Then in IE Tools, Internet Options pick which of the programs you want to be the default. If it continues to open NoteTab then go back to the File Associations and check to see what program is shown for "Edit" and change the program association there to what you want it to be. Cheryl D.
